WebSymptoms of Behçet's disease. The main symptoms of Behçet's disease include: genital and mouth ulcers. red, painful eyes and blurred vision. acne -like spots. headaches. painful, stiff and swollen joints. In severe cases, there's also a risk of serious and potentially life-threatening problems, such as permanent vision loss and strokes. WebAbstract: Behcet's syndrome (BS) is a chronic systemic inflammatory vasculitis with a wide range of clinical manifestations including recurrent oral and genital ulcers; cutaneous lesions; and ophthalmic, neurologic, and gastrointestinal involvement. BS has a global distribution but is particularly prevalent in so-called Silk Road populations. WebA pathergy test is a simple test in which the forearm is pricked with a small, sterile needle. Occurrence of a small red bump or pustule at the site of needle insertion constitutes a positive test. Webpositive pathergy test (skin prick test) eye involvement (defined as uveitis and/or retinal vasculitis) genital ulceration family history of Behçet’s syndrome in a biological parent or sibling vascular involvement: arterial or venous thrombosis, thrombophlebitis and/or aneurysm neurological involvement suggestive of Behçet’s syndrome.
